The trailer-kit consists of a module (I guess it is part of the check control module for extended testing of bulbs on the trailer too and other nifty things the BMW engineers figured we needed). And the hook/ball itself.
I believe (note: believe, no guarantee, do at own risk, please use caution etc) that the trailer-wiring goes into the white plug found near the left taillight. At current it should have a mating jumper-wire only. You can see it by removing the panel going across your Bimmer ass (remove 4 black clips and push out from middle to make compressed to remove from trunk...you get the idea).
Maybe you can do without the controlmodule, but I think it does make a difference somehow.
